In schools we are taught to meet problems head-on: what Edward de Bono calls �vertical thinking�. This works well in simple situations � but we are at a loss when this approach fails. Lateral thinking is all about freeing up your imagination. Through a series of special techniques, in groups or working alone, Edward de Bono shows us how to look at problems from a variety of angles and in so doing offer up solutions that are as ingenious as they are effective.
